Analyzing the Water Damages
When handling water damage, the initial important action is examining the level of the damage. Take a detailed consider all affected locations to figure out the seriousness of the situation. Check for visible water, moisture, and any signs of mold or mold development.
It's necessary to determine the resource of the water invasion to stop more damage. Whether it's from a burst pipeline, flooding, or a leaky roof covering, understanding where the water is coming from is crucial to addressing the concern efficiently.
File the damages by taking pictures or video clips to offer proof for insurance coverage claims. Make a detailed list of all affected items and locations to make certain nothing is overlooked during the repair process.
Prioritize safety and security by shutting off electrical power to stay clear of prospective threats and wearing protective equipment when dealing with infected water.
Drying and Dehumidifying Refine
To successfully mitigate water damage, the next crucial step after examining the level of the circumstance is launching the drying out and evaporating procedure. This action is essential in protecting against mold development and additional architectural damages.
Begin by opening up windows and using fans to increase air circulation. Get rid of any type of damp rugs, furniture, and other items that can harbor moisture. Use dehumidifiers to lower the moisture levels in the influenced areas. Inspect hidden areas like wall surface dental caries and under flooring for trapped moisture, making use of customized devices if necessary.
Continue the drying out process till dampness levels are back to typical. Display the progression consistently by utilizing moisture meters to make certain that all locations are correctly dried. Speed is key in this process to prevent additional damages.

Initially, examine the extent of the damage to identify the necessary repair work. This may include changing harmed drywall, insulation, flooring, or other products. Address any architectural issues to ensure the safety and stability of your home.
Next, sanitize and decontaminate the location to avoid mold and mildew and germs development. Use suitable cleansing remedies and techniques to eliminate any sticking around contaminants. It's critical to act swiftly to prevent additional damages and carcinogen.
After cleansing, start the remediation procedure by recovering the damaged areas to their pre-damaged problem. This might involve repainting walls, replacing flooring, or repairing furniture. Take into consideration seeking advice from specialists for complicated repair work or if you're uncertain concerning the very best strategy.
